Abstract

The synthesis of chitosan-CuO composite and its application as an adsorbent in the removal of Fe, Mn, and Zn in Belawan river water has been conducted. Chitosan-CuO composite is synthesized by addition the Cu(NO3)2 into the solution of chitosan and NaOH 2M. This adsorbent is characterized with FT-IR and its capability to adsorb heavy metals is measured with ICP-OES. The preliminary result of Fe, Mn, and Zn level in Belawan river water are 0,3032; 0,3251; and 0,06402 mg/L, respectively, those value levels are above the PP No. 82 Tahun 2004 safety limit. The optimum contact time of adsorbent to interact is found at 30 minutes, with Fe, Mn, and Zn adsorption is 69,71; 90,53; and 92,05%, respectively. The decrease of heavy metal levels in Belawan river water is influenced by the contact time of adsorbent to the sources of heavy metal.
